>i was not such a successful. mk stops repeatedly on the same error
>after several runs. could anybody share sources compilable without
>hacking ;-)))

Have you run plan9/setup.rc?
It creates new directory tree at, say, /sys/src/cmd/perl/<version_number>,
and then you can mk perl without problem under the new direc\tory tree.
I've gotten the source of 5.004_05 from CPAN.
